192.168.0.71 ...这个特殊地址是做什么用的?
我的apache日志中有192.168.0.71的访问权限。我查了这个IP(因为我的服务器几乎专门接收来自127.0.0.1的请求,并且我看到它是为"特殊目的"保留的。这可能是什么目的?
编辑:
我没有告诉你,输入192.168.0.71会将我直接带到我的网站,就像127.0.0.1一样。我只是想知道这与127.0.0.1有何不同。
解决方案
192.168.0.71(整个范围192.168.0.0 192.168.255.255)是用于私有(无法访问Internet的)网络IP地址的,所以它来自于私有网络中的某些内容。
我相信,根据本文档,它是为任何专用Intranet保留的。
RFC 1918保留以192.168开头的专用网络地址。这很可能意味着我们本地网络上的某些计算机正在访问服务器。
192.168.x.y块通常用于非Internet连接的设备。它很可能来自我们自己的一台计算机。如果我们有某种路由器,请进入其配置工具,看看是否可以找到其用于分配给内部计算机的地址块。它应该是192.168.x.y。
192.168. ???。???是地址的特殊保留范围,专用IP地址。因此,可能是我们本地网络中的计算机。
阅读:http://en.wikipedia.org/wiki/Classful_network
编辑:
我们已编辑帖子。
看来,这是我们在本地网络中的地址。
127.0.0.1是回送地址。
它们之间的区别是,如果来自网络类型为192.168.0.71的其他人进入了站点,则127.0.0.1用于他们的计算机。
I didn't tell you, typing 192.168.0.71 brings me straight to my site, just as 127.0.0.1 >would. I just wonder how this is different, then from 127.0.0.1.
这意味着192.168.0.71是为计算机分配的内部IP。
127.0.0.1只是本地环回重定向。 192.168.0.71实际上是直接连接到计算机。
192.168.0.0网络被定义为"专用"网络之一。
正如Krzysiek Goj所说,请查看此链接以获取更多详细信息。
有3个范围已被指定为私有IP地址。
10.0.0.0/8(表示10.0.0.0至10.255.255.255)
172.16.0.0/12(含义172.16.0.0 172.31.255.255)
192.168.0.0/16(表示192.168.0.0到192.168.255.255)
通常,将网络上的DHCP服务器(其中大多数网络交换机为示例)配置为动态分发专用范围之一中的IP地址。 192.168.0.0/16范围可能是最受欢迎的范围。或者,网络管理员可能已为我们静态分配了这些地址之一。
要检查已分配的地址,可以使用以下方法之一:
(Windows)ipconfig /全部
(unix)ifconfig
默认情况下,计算机还将使用地址127.0.0.1启用回送接口。这可用于访问我们自己的计算机。
从编辑来看,听起来192.168.0.71是我们计算机在内部网络上的IP地址。
至于为什么它显示在日志中而不是127.0.0.1中……我只能假设,由于某种原因,计算机上的某个程序正在通过其网络IP(而不是本地主机IP)与计算机联系。
这里没有足够的信息来完全回答问题。最可能的答案是:
Web服务器也是桌面系统。浏览器也在该系统上运行,因此127.0.0.1流量来自我们对自己站点的浏览。
192.168.0.71是我们台式机的实际IP地址,它已连接到某种NAT'ing设备,该设备将我们连接到Internet。默认情况下,几乎每个宽带WiFi设备都使用此子网。
来自该地址的某些流量的原因是,由于各种Web原因,某些流量有时会直接寻址192.168.0.71地址,而不是127.0.0.1地址。